Understanding OEM and ODM in Activewear

What is OEM?

OEM, or Original Equipment Manufacturing, refers to a production model where the manufacturer produces goods based on the buyer's specifications. In activewear, this means you provide the designs, patterns, and materials, and the manufacturer handles the cutting, sewing, and finishing. This approach gives you full control over the product's design and quality, but requires you to have a well-defined product concept.

What is ODM?

ODM, or Original Design Manufacturing, involves the manufacturer providing the design and production. The manufacturer offers existing templates, styles, and even fabric selections that you can customize with your branding. This is ideal for brands that want to launch quickly without investing heavily in design and R&D. ODM often results in lower costs and faster turnaround times, but offers less uniqueness.

Choosing Between OEM and ODM

The choice between OEM and ODM depends on your brand's goals, resources, and market positioning. If you have a unique design and want to build a distinctive brand, OEM is the way to go. If you're entering the market quickly or have limited design resources, ODM offers a practical solution. Many brands opt for a hybrid approach, starting with ODM to test the market and gradually transitioning to OEM as they grow.

MOQ: Minimum Order Quantities Explained

What is MOQ?

MOQ stands for Minimum Order Quantity, the smallest number of units a manufacturer is willing to produce in a single order. MOQs vary widely based on the factory, product complexity, and materials. For activewear, MOQs can range from as low as 100 pieces to several thousand. Understanding MOQ is essential for budgeting and inventory management.

Factors Influencing MOQ

  • Fabric sourcing: Specialty fabrics often have higher MOQs due to minimum yardage requirements from mills.
  • Production efficiency: Factories set MOQs to ensure their production lines run efficiently and profitably.
  • Customization level: OEM orders with unique patterns and trims typically have higher MOQs than ODM orders.
  • Seasonality: Some factories adjust MOQs based on seasonal demand.
  • How to Manage MOQ Effectively

    To manage MOQs, consider:

  • Negotiating: Some factories are flexible, especially for long-term partnerships.
  • Consolidating orders: Combine multiple styles into one order to meet MOQ.
  • Choosing standard fabrics: Using readily available materials can lower MOQs.
  • Planning production runs: Forecast demand accurately to avoid overstocking or stockouts.
  • Quality Control in Activewear Manufacturing

    Importance of Quality Control

    Quality control (QC) is the backbone of any successful activewear brand. Poor quality leads to returns, negative reviews, and damage to your brand's reputation. Implementing robust QC processes ensures that every garment meets your standards and performs as expected.

    Key Quality Control Stages

  • Pre-production inspection: Reviewing materials and samples before mass production.
  • In-line inspection: Monitoring production in real-time to catch issues early.
  • Final random inspection: Checking finished goods before shipment.
  • Performance testing: Testing for colorfastness, shrinkage, pilling, and tensile strength.
  • Quality Standards and Certifications

    Adhering to international standards like ISO 9001 and AQL (Acceptable Quality Limit) is crucial. AQL levels, typically 2.5 for activewear, define the maximum acceptable number of defective items. Certifications such as OEKO-TEX® ensure that fabrics are free from harmful substances, which is essential for consumer safety.

    Common Mistakes to Avoid in Activewear Manufacturing

  • Skipping sample approval: Always approve pre-production samples to avoid costly errors.
  • Ignoring fabric quality: Cheap fabrics may save money upfront but lead to poor performance and returns.
  • Overlooking communication: Miscommunication with the factory can result in incorrect specifications.
  • Underestimating lead times: Production and shipping take time; factor in buffer periods.
  • Neglecting QC: Cutting corners on QC can be catastrophic.
